Greenlings: Can pulse and glide work to improve electric vehicle highway range?
Posted on June 25, 2009
Wayne Gerdes explains hypermiling before the Ford Fusion 1,000 mile challengeRecently we got a question from a reader regarding the benefit of using the common hypermiling technique of pulse and glide with a battery electric vehicle. Given the relative scarcity of pure electric vehicles, P&G has mostly been used by hybrid drivers as one of the techniques to squeeze every last mile out of every drop of gasoline. There's a reason hypermilers use the technique: it is very effective. Since my own professional driver training has more to do with vehicle dynamics and getting through corners with t...
